Overview - Honda C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016 vs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022

When comparing the Honda C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016 and the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022, there are several notable differences and improvements in the newer model.

Starting with the engine specifications, both models have an in-line engine type with a bore of 92mm. However, the stroke of the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ports is slightly longer at 81.5mm compared to the 75.1mm stroke of the CRF1000L Africa Twin. This results in a higher engine power of 102 HP for the 2022 model, compared to the 95 HP of the 2016 model. The torque has also increased from 98 Nm to 105 Nm in the newer model, providing improved performance.

In terms of starter and transmission, both models feature an electric starter and a chain transmission system. The number of cylinders remains the same at 2, but the displacement has increased from 998ccm in the CRF1000L Africa Twin to 1084ccm in the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ports. This increase in displacement contributes to the improved power and torque of the newer model.

Both models have similar suspension systems, with upside-down telescopic forks in the front and a swing arm suspension with a monoshock in the rear. The brand of the suspension components is Showa in both models, and they offer adjustment options for compression, preload, and rebound.

In terms of chassis, both models feature a steel frame, providing stability and durability. The front brakes are double disk type in both models, ensuring reliable stopping power.

When it comes to advanced rider assistance systems, the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ports has several additional features compared to the CRF1000L Africa Twin. These include riding modes, cornering ABS, ride by wire, cruise control, traction control, and anti-wheelie. These electronic aids enhance the overall riding experience and improve safety.

In terms of dimensions and weights, both models have a front tire diameter of 21 inches and a rear tire width of 150mm with an 18-inch diameter. The wheelbase and seat height are also the same, with a wheelbase of 1575mm and a seat height ranging from 850mm to 870mm. However, the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ports has a slightly higher kerb weight of 238kg compared to the 232kg of the CRF1000L Africa Twin. The fuel tank capacity has also increased from 18.8 liters to 24.8 liters in the newer model, allowing for longer rides without refueling.

In terms of strengths, the C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016 is praised for being extremely good and pleasant to drive, with a nicely revving engine and great handling. It is also highly capable off-road and suitable for traveling. One unique feature is the DCT dual-clutch transmission, which provides a unique riding experience.

On the other hand, the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022 is praised for its very good chassis, both mechanical and electronic. The option for a DCT makes it a superior touring bike, and it offers high-quality and practical electronic ride aids. The wind protection is fundamentally good, and the overall impression of the bike is of high quality. The engine is flawless, with great response and a linear torque curve. The handling is accessible and the ride is very pleasant, making it a wonderfully versatile bike.

In terms of weaknesses, the C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016 is criticized for having an unspectacular engine. The C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022, on the other hand, is noted to have too good wind protection in hot conditions, with even the lowest position of the wind shield hardly allowing any wind through. The operation via the numerous switches can also be complex, and the seat may feel a bit too soft after a long day of riding.

In summary, the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022 offers several improvements over the C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016, including increased power and torque, additional advanced rider assistance systems, and a larger fuel tank capacity. However, there are some minor drawbacks, such as wind protection and complex switch operation, that should be taken into consideration. Overall, the C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ports is a highly versatile and capable adventure motorcycle.

Honda C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016

Honda CRF1000L Africa Twin 2016

The legend is back, Honda claimed wholeheartedly - but the mission has succeeded to the highest degree, the Africa Twin with the rather bulky name CRF1000L Africa Twin is a very agile and excellently rideable enduro that works well on all surfaces. This also applies to gravel and single trails, where easy handling is of course very important. With 95 hp, it is a proud 65 hp short of the Elite, but you don't need more for such balanced handling. In one respect, the CRF1000L Africa Twin is completely unrivalled - it can be ordered with a DCT (Dual Clutch Transmission).

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022

Honda CRF1100L Africa Twin Adventure Sports 2022

The Africa Twin is a true Enduro with tough handling qualities. It looks robust and is well equipped for almost any application. The engine is good, but won't blow adrenaline junkies away. The wind protection is great, but too good in summer. Components and attachments are of a high standard. The overall build quality is superior and the mobile phone integration is a great solution. Even after many test rides, the switches still seem illogical and confusing. In direct comparison, it somehow floats above things. It simply drives confidently and well, but cannot shine with spectacular values.
